Comprehending the Refine of Plastic Extrusion

Plastic extrusion becomes an important process in industrial applications, changing raw plastic products right into a constant profile. The treatment launches with the feeding of raw plastic product, typically in pellet type, into a warmed barrel. A turning screw inside the barrel carries the plastic down its length, melting it as a result of the warm and friction. This molten plastic is after that compelled with a die, giving it a defined form as it cools and hardens. This process is very reliable and economical, able to create large quantities of plastic products with regular high quality. Plastic extrusion is flexible, developing a large range of items, from pipelines and tubes to home window frameworks and weather removing. This flexibility and performance make it important in various sectors, including building, product packaging, and electronics.

Advancements in Packaging With Plastic Extrusion Methods



Regardless of encountering countless obstacles, the product packaging sector proceeds to advance, with plastic extrusion techniques playing a pivotal role in its development. These methods have enabled the development of varied product packaging options that are lightweight, adjustable, and resilient. The utilization of plastic extrusion has led to the growth of multilayer movies, improving the barrier buildings of product packaging products, thus enhancing product shelf-life. In addition, it has actually transformed the production of interlocking, tamper-evident closures that ensure item security and ease of usage for customers. On top of that, the manufacturing of biodegradable and recyclable plastic product packaging has actually been implemented through brand-new extrusion procedures, responding to the growing need for eco-friendly remedies within the industry.
